Transaction 17f2ff161d89783a8d67494e8c28e85dcc39c424e0bbb6f76f94e375d22481f1

19 Input
2 Outputs
  • 17f2ff161d89783a8d67494e8c28e85dcc39c424e0bbb6f76f94e375d22481f1:0
  • value  31476
    address  3DeKGLL8pdNMohkBHeuZHT62JBwhqJsXgZ
  • 17f2ff161d89783a8d67494e8c28e85dcc39c424e0bbb6f76f94e375d22481f1:1
  • value  146431393
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s